Audi Q3 Finally Made A Comeback In All-New Avatar; Price Starts From Rs 44.89 Lakh

The Audi Q3 is finally back in its latest incarnation after being missing for over two years from the Indian market. The upgraded SUV is now a petrol-only offering that will be offered in two variants: Premium Plus and Technology. Hereโ€™s a look at their prices: โ€“

2022 Audi Q3 VariantsPrice (Ex-showroom)
Premium PlusRs 44.89 lakh
TechnologyRs 50.39 lakh
Audi Q3 Price List

Bookings for the new Audi Q3 are already open for an initial deposit of Rs 2 lakh, while its deliveries are will begin towards the end of the year. In India, it will go up against the likes of the Mercedes-Benz GLA, BMW X1, and Volvo XC40.

2022 Audi Q3 โ€“ Whatโ€™s New?

Exterior

Starting with the design, the new-generation Audi Q3 looks sharper & more dynamic than before and borrows its design cues from its elder siblings (Q5 and Q7). Upfront, it gets a sharper & wider octagonal grille with vertical elements, flanked by sleek LED headlamps and more prominent air dams.

In profile, the new Audi Q3 will undoubtedly remind you of its outgoing model; however, it now gets sharper character lines and its new 18-inch alloy wheels are difficult to ignore. At the back, the new LED taillamps and rear spoiler round off the overall design.

Interior and Features

Audi Q3 Interior

Open the doors and you will be welcomed by an all-black premium-looking cabin that gets a bunch of silver accents on the dashboard, door trims, and center console for added appeal. Over and above, the new-gen Q3 offers some best-in-class technology and features. Some of these include: โ€“

  • Audi virtual cockpit with 10.5-inch fully-digital instrumentation
  • A 10.1-inch infotainment system
  • MMI Navigation plus with MMI touch
  • Audi sound system
  • Dual-zone climate control
  • Heated ORVMs
  • Auto-dimming frameless interior rearview mirror
  • Wireless smartphone charger
  • Cruise control with speed limiter
  • Audi Drive Select
  • Electric parking brakes
  • Panoramic sunroof
  • 30-colour ambient lighting
  • Parking aid plus
  • Six airbags
  • ESC

Audi has offered the SUV with two upholstery options: Okapi Brown and Pearl Beige.

Color Options

Speaking of the color options, you can choose from as many as five exterior shades: Glacier White, Chronos Grey, Pulse Orange, Mythos Black, and Navarra Blue.

Powertrain

Propulsion duties on the new-gen Audi Q3 are taken care of by a 2.0-liter, inline 4-cylinder, turbocharged petrol engine that makes 190PS and 320Nm. It comes mated to a 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ission (DCT) and Audiโ€™s Quattro all-wheel-drive (AWD) system. It is claimed to hit the 100kmph market from a standstill in just 7.3 seconds before attaining a top speed of 222kmph.

Warranty

Audi is offering a complementary 5-year extended warranty and a 3-year/50,000km comprehensive service package to the first 500 buyers of the new Q3.
